Direct Sales Copywriting Bessemer AL Direct Sales Copywriting: The Art of Persuasion for Increased Conversions

Direct sales copywriting plays a vital role in shaping how businesses connect with potential customers. In the dynamic digital world, it’s not enough to just present; you must persuade, engage and ultimately guide your audience to take action. Crafting powerful sales copy involves much more than just writing well—it’s about grasping human psychology, predicting the needs of your target market, and leveraging that knowledge to create copy that converts. In this realm, the ability to connect emotionally with the audience while maintaining clarity and precision is crucial for success.

A key factor that separates average copy from outstanding copy is its ability to convey advantage in a way that resonates deeply with the audience. The best direct sales copywriters focus on addressing the specific problems of their target market, presenting a solution that feels not only relevant but urgent. Whether you’re promoting a product, service, or a brand itself, the core goal is to create a sense of importance, highlighting how the product or service can dramatically change the reader's situation, outcome, or situation.

One of the most important elements of effective sales copy is understanding. Successful direct response writing is deeply aligned to the audience’s needs, fears, and motivations. Great copywriters know how to understand unspoken emotions, using customer personas and market research to craft messages that speak directly to their audience's psychology. By positioning your offering as the solution to their problems, you naturally increase the likelihood of a response.

Additionally, the tone and structure of the copy are just as important as the message itself. A well-crafted sales page should feel like a dialogue between the business and the customer, with each line building upon the previous one. This requires careful attention to sentence structure and word choice. Brief, punchy sentences that highlight the most compelling aspects of the offer can be highly powerful, especially when combined with more detailed explanations that follow. Throughout this process, it’s important to maintain a balance between persuasion and clarity. Too much hype can come off as pushy, while not enough can fail to encourage the necessary action.

Another important aspect of successful direct sales copywriting is the CTA. The CTA is the part of the copy that explicitly tells the reader what action to perform next. It could be a simple instruction like "Buy Now," "Sign Up," or "Get Your Free Trial." Regardless of the specific language used, the CTA should always be concise, concise, and unambiguous. Additionally, a well-crafted CTA often emphasizes the importance of acting immediately, which can include offering limited-time discounts, exclusive bonuses, or other compelling reasons to take action without delay.

As evaluating the psychological aspects of sales copywriting, it’s crucial to recognize the significance of third-party endorsements. Customer reviews, ratings, and case studies all offer proof for your claims, showing prospective customers that others have experienced success with your product. People are more likely to trust a referral from a peer than a business promotion from the business itself. Including these components in your marketing content boosts reliability but also fosters confidence—a vital factor in turning readers into customers.

A strong copywriter understands how to create compelling stories that showcase the value of a solution, not just its features. For example, instead of saying, "Our software is easy to use," you might say, "Imagine easily managing your workload with just a few clicks." This paints a picture of how the client’s journey could improve, making the product seem more real and desirable. The power of narrative-driven copywriting in sales copy cannot be overstated—when done right, it builds an emotional bond that grabs the reader on a much more profound level.

In addition to all these techniques, a fundamental part of persuasive writing is improving for search ranking. While the primary goal is to persuade readers, optimizing your content for search engines ensures that it’s easy to find by those who are actively looking for answers. SEO involves using relevant keywords naturally within the content, creating titles and bullet points that align with search intent, and making sure the overall layout is easy for both users and search engines to digest. By using SEO best practices into your content, you increase your chances of appearing on search engine results pages (SERPs), generating more organic traffic to your site.

Great copywriting is often a blend of several writing styles. It’s convincing, yet educational; captivating, yet clear. It’s a craft that requires both imagination and technical skill. Moreover, the best copywriters continually improve their techniques by studying data. A/B testing different headlines, CTAs (calls to action), and offers can help you find what works best with your target market. By measuring KPIs such as click-through rates, sales rates, and bounce rates, you can continually refine your writing to achieve higher conversion rates.

One often-overlooked aspect of sales content creation is the ability to adapt to different mediums and formats. Whether you’re writing for a sales page, newsletter, Facebook ad, or an e-commerce site, the core strategies remain the same, but the way the pitch is delivered needs to be customized for the platform. A social media post, for instance, requires a attention-grabbing and engaging opening, while a sales page may benefit from more comprehensive explanations and multiple calls to action.

In conclusion, mastering the art of direct sales copywriting is about much more than just creating engaging content. It requires a comprehensive knowledge of your audience, an ability to tell compelling stories, and the expertise to enhance your content for both users and search engines. The ultimate aim is to encourage conversions and generate revenue, and achieving this requires careful thought, innovation, and continuous optimization. When done well, persuasive writing has the power to revitalize a company’s advertising efforts and generate tangible success.
